## Thumbforge — changed defaults (v3.1)

Heads up: the thumbnail queue no longer retries failed renders five times — it's two now, then off to the dead-letter bin. Saved us a ton of churn when Pexlin uploads corrupt TIFFs. Also, worker concurrency defaults scaled down from 16 to 8 per pod because the bigger number was starving the resize pool. If you're spinning up a local worker, don't copy the old sample config from the wiki; it's stale. New workers start with the following defaults.

deployment values, tawif-kageg:
zorael:
  log_level: debug
  metrics_host: metrics.zorael.qorvelsys.internal
  pin: 3988
  pool_size: 32

Subject: Props run — Wintermoor tour, Thursday pick-up

Dispatch team, the road cases for the Bramblewick Players' Wintermoor tour are staged at bay 2 of the Fairen depot and ready for Thursday morning collection. Twelve cases total; two are flagged fragile and ride upright. The tour manager signs the manifest on delivery at the Oakhurst venue, rear dock only. Please confirm the driver and time slot, and pass the courier the confidential hand-over instruction below.

dispatch memo: the sorius tamius courier leaves the praeth ledger at gate 4873 under passcode 928014

Subject: FeedWarden 3.2 release — security review requested

Team,

FeedWarden 3.2, our podcast feed validator, is staged for release. Changes include a hardened XML parser, stricter enclosure URL checks, and removal of the legacy redirect follower flagged in the last review. No new dependencies were added; two were upgraded and re-audited. Please confirm the staged artifact matches the signed manifest before we promote. The artifact is identified by the build token below.

build token for kaweg-tagag: htk6_c63a6b